Islay House has been welcoming guests since 1677. The house sits in 28 acres of gardens and ancient woodland above Loch Indaal — a historic country house that has been many things over the centuries and is now, at its simplest, somewhere worth coming back to. The rooms are individual and characterful. Breakfast is taken in the dining room each morning. The Peat Cutter Bar is open in the evening. The grounds are yours to explore. Everything else — the distilleries, the beaches, the wildlife, the golf — is within easy reach.
